[0034] refer to figure 1 and figure 2 Thus, switched reluctance motor 10 may be constructed as a package or unit of subassemblies, each of which may be preassembled individually and brought together during the manufacturing process. Specifically, the motor 10 may include an upper housing unit 12 , a lower housing unit 13 , a stator 14 , a rotor 16 , a drive assembly 18 , a first end cover 20 and a second end cover 22 . The upper case unit 12 and the lower case unit 13 may be annular in shape, the first end cap 20 is connected to the upper case unit 12 , and the second end cap 22 is connected to the lower case unit 13 . Such as figure 1 and figure 2 As shown, each of the upper housing unit 12 , lower housing unit 13 , stator 14 , rotor 16 , drive assembly 18 , first end cap 20 and second end cap 22 may be combined into a single package or unit.
